Side Mirror Swap (HELP!!)
OK here's the deal, Car has manual mirrors, bought power mirrors (housing and all) housing is white, car is red.
I want to try and swap the power mirror insides into the manual mirrors on the car.
Is it just the 3 screws that hold the mirror insides in the housing? I was looking at the power mirror and it looks like I can get at 2 of the screws but I don't think I can get at the 3rd.

Re: Side Mirror Swap (HELP!!)
You have to pop out the glass piece on the power mirror to get to the other screw.
Pretty simple procedure,just be patient and get behind the glass piece and pull it off.There are three pins on the back side of the glass that work the power mirror,they are inserted into the power window motor.I guess you could say they're kinda like worm gears.Sorry I don't have any pics of this,but try like I said,give a firm tug on the glass piece,and take a peek behind it,that should give you an idea on what you're looking at.
